Overview

NEOSTRATA Glycolic Renewal Smoothing Cream 1.4oz is a rejuvenating skincare moisturizer designed to improve skin texture. This cream contains a blend of glycolic and citric acids, both known for their exfoliating properties. The 1.4oz size is perfect for daily use, helping to address concerns like roughness, dullness, and minor skin texture irregularities. The formula is gentle yet effective, offering a non-greasy texture that leaves skin feeling smooth and refreshed. This smoothing cream works to reveal a brighter, more even skin tone with consistent use.

Key Ingredients & Benefits

This glycolic renewal cream leverages the power of glycolic acid to exfoliate the skin, helping to remove dead skin cells and reveal a smoother, more even texture. It also contains citric acid, which brightens and helps even out skin tone for a radiant glow. Additionally, the cream is enriched with shea butter to nourish and hydrate the skin, maintaining its natural barrier. Together, these ingredients work harmoniously to promote skin renewal, improve texture, and restore a youthful appearance without causing irritation.

FAQ

You can use this cream after cleansing and toning your face, ideally in the evening. Apply a small amount to your face and neck, gently massaging it in. Since it contains exfoliating acids, start with 2–3 times a week and gradually increase as your skin builds tolerance.

Yes, many users with sensitive skin report that this cream hydrates without causing breakouts. It contains both glycolic acid for exfoliation and shea butter for moisture, which are generally well-tolerated. However, if you’re new to exfoliating acids, it's best to patch test first.

No, this product is unscented, making it ideal for those sensitive to fragrances or who prefer fragrance-free skincare.

It's best to use this smoothing cream at night, as exfoliating acids can increase your skin's sensitivity to the sun. If you do use it during the day, make sure to ap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en afterward.

For best results, start by applying the cream 2–3 times a week. As your skin becomes accustomed to the exfoliating acids, you can gradually increase usage to every other day or nightly. Always monitor how your skin responds to avoid irritation.

Yes, this cream is particularly effective for those with textured or acne-prone skin. Glycolic acid helps exfoliate and remove dead skin cells, which can help smooth the skin's surface and prevent clogged pores.

Yes, this product is non-comedogenic, meaning it won't clog pores. This makes it suitable for those prone to acne or breakouts, especially when looking for a product to improve skin texture.

This cream stands out because it combines glycolic and citric acids for gentle exfoliation while also providing hydration through shea butter. Unlike harsher exfoliants, it’s designed to be gentle on sensitive skin, making it a good option for regular use.

Yes, many users find that this cream works well in combination with other exfoliating products as part of a complete skincare routine. However, if you're using multiple exfoliants, start slowly to prevent over-exfoliation, which could irritate the skin.

This product comes in a 1.4oz size. How long it lasts depends on your usage, but if applied daily or every other day, it should last about 4–6 weeks.
